Montenegro - a hidden gem of the Adriatic

Montenegro is the perfect destination for a summer long weekend. Small enough to explore with ease, yet full of variety. With its laid-back Mediterranean charm and a feeling that you’ve stumbled upon somewhere still a little undiscovered, it’s an easy place to fall in love with.



For a first-time luxury traveller, Montenegro offers one of the most captivating summer destinations in Europe. A place where dramatic mountains plunge into a glittering Adriatic coastline and medieval towns sit beside some of the Mediterranean’s most elegant waterfront resorts.


The heart of the experience is the spectacular Bay of Kotor, a fjord-like inlet dotted with historic villages, where visitors can stay in beautifully restored palaces in Kotor or along the serene waterfront of Perast, enjoying private boat excursions, sunset dining on the water, and the quiet charm of cobbled streets and baroque churches.



For those seeking a more contemporary Riviera atmosphere, Budva and the exclusive island resort of Sveti Stefan offer stylish beach clubs, luxury hotels and crystal-clear swimming in secluded coves. Summer days can be spent cruising the Adriatic by private yacht, exploring hidden beaches, or venturing inland into Montenegro’s wild national parks before returning to long, relaxed evenings of exceptional seafood and local wines by the sea.
